WebMar 5, 2024 · The Amish believe that Jesus Christ is the Son of God, that he was born of a virgin, that he died on the cross for the sins of humanity, and that he was bodily raised … WebReligious services reflect the simplicity and plainness of Amish life. There are no altars, candles, organs, stained glass windows, choirs, or pulpits. Children sit with their parents …

WebMay 20, 2024 · The Amish worship in their houses, which are designed to allow a large group to meet. Different households take it in turns to host worship. A 3-hour preaching service takes place every other Sunday morning and is followed by a shared meal. [1] On Sunday evening there may be a meeting for young people of several communities who …
